World
North America
USA
Nebraska
Wahoo
What's new in Wahoo
Wahoo restaurants
Zesto Ice Cream
111 S Chestnut St
Wahoo, Nebraska 68066
USA
Phone: 402-443-1950
Subway
809 N Chestnut St
Wahoo, Nebraska 68066
USA
Phone: 402-443-4900
Wigwam Cafe
146 E 5th St
Wahoo, Nebraska 68066
USA
Phone: 402-443-5575